    posted this before but here you go

    1) go to creative website, pretend to be american and download the latest firmware for the vision:m

    2) make sure your mp3 player is charged up, and turned off.

    3) hold the "on/off" switch to "on" mode while pressing the reset button with a pin

    4) go to the "reload firmware" option

    5) plug the vision:m into your pc

    6) run the firmware update that you downloaded from the creative website

    done and done :)
